HL7 Component Table - MOP - Money or Percentage

Definition: This data type specifies an amount that may be either currency or a percentage. It is a variation on the MO data type that is limited to currency.
Example: USD is the ISO 4217 code for the U.S. American dollar.
|AT^99.50^USD|
Definition: Specifies whether the amount is currency or a percentage.
Refer to HL7 Table 0148 - Money or Percentage Indicator for valid values.
Definition: Specifies the currency or percentage quantity.
Definition: the denomination in which the quantity is expressed where the amount is currency. The values for the denomination component are the three-character codes specified in ISO-4217. See Externally-defined Table 0913 - Monetary Denomination Code.
If the denomination is not specified, the context of the message or MSH-17 Country Code, in Chapter 2, section 2.14.9.17, is used to determine the default.
